Pillar 3: Self-employed fishermen in the EU

Background
Fishermen working on fishing vessels flying the flag of a European Union Member State might be employed or self-employed. It is not always clear whether or not an EU legislative instrument covers self-employed fishermen. In view of this the SSDC-F seeks clarification. In order to be in a position to do its work properly the SSDC-F needs to gather additional information on a number of issues:

    i. clarify the meaning of the terms ‘employee’ and ‘worker’ within the ‘acquis communautaire’ in order to find out when self-employed persons are considered employees/workers;


    ii. have an overview of EU ‘social’ legislative instruments which apply to employees/workers as defined within the ‘acquis communautaire’ (indicating those instruments which exclude fishermen from their scope entirely or partially);


    iii. have an overview of EU ‘social’ legislative instruments which apply to employees/workers as defined by the individual Member States (indicating those instruments which exclude fishermen from their scope entirely or partially);


    iv. have an overview per EU Member State of the number of employed fishermen and the number of self-employed fishermen.
